| Section | Location | Price Range | View Quality |
|---|---|---|---|
| 100 Level | Lower bowl behind benches | $200-$500 | Close to field action |
| 200 Level | Mid bowl upper lower | $120-$250 | Slightly elevated balanced sightlines |
| 300 Level | Upper bowl | $70-$150 | Wide overview good for full plays |
| Club Seating | Premium areas near suites | $400-$800 | Elevated close with amenities |
| End Zone | Goal line upper deck | $60-$180 | Unique angle wide field view |
Understanding Seat Location Within State Farm Stadium
State Farm Stadium uses a numeric section system that rateyourseatscom translates into clear seat maps. Lower bowl sections like 100 and 200 put you close to the action, while upper bowl sections in the 300 range provide a comprehensive view of the field. Side versus end zone placement dramatically changes sightline angles and overall game feel.

Game Day Experience by Seating Area
The atmosphere changes from the lower bowl to the top of the upper deck. Rows near the 50 yard line deliver intense crowd energy, while end zone seats allow fans to see sweeping plays unfold across the full width of the field. Practical Tips for Choosing Cardinals Seats
- Prioritize view quality by selecting lower bowl center sections for mid level budgets.
- Use rateyourseatscom filters to exclude obstructed view rows before comparing prices.
- Check the exact row number to ensure adequate legroom and sightline height.
- Consider end zone seats for a different perspective and often lower ticket prices.
